Top of Castle Peak 9,100 feet

Soda Springs, CA 95728
Top of Castle Peak 9,100 feet Top of Castle Peak 9,100 feet is one of the popular Local Business located in ,Soda Springs listed under Local business in Soda Springs , Mountain in Soda Springs , Sports & Recreation in Soda Springs ,

Contact Details & Working Hours

Map of Top of Castle Peak 9,100 feet